Moving bridge 5-axis high speed miller
is compact
A high speed milling machine specifically for machining resin, modelboard and plastics to high levels of accuracy uses a moving bridge design to take up minimum floor space.
The Paso Porta high speed milling machine is now available in the " Modeller -5 axis" version specifically for machining resin, modelboard, plastics etc to high levels of accuracy The Porta " Modeller-5 axis" is available with a working envelope up to 2300x1000x600mm yet has a very compact footprint due to the special fixed table, moving bridge design

Machines come complete with either a built-in vacuum clamping table or a tee-slot table and can be optionally supplied with a dust extraction system.
In addition to a complete set of way covers, the machine structure and bearing ways are air-pressurised for maximum dust protection.
All Porta machines are true high speed milling machines with the dynamic agility to contour mill at feedrates up to 20m/min whilst retaining extremely high accuracy.
The 30,000rpm spindle can be fully utilized to make machining at double figure feedrates the norm for many applications.
The tilting head unit is the same as is used on steel cutting Porta models and the precision of the " Modeller -5 axis" clearly sets it apart from high speed CNC routers.
Despite these advantages, the " Modeller -5 axis" is competitively priced against 5 axis routers and considerably less than the equivalent capacity high speed milling machine.
A range of high performance controls are available to efficiently manage CAD/CAM generated programs, all having ethernet capability, large memory capacity, fast processors and HSM software.
The"Modeller-5 axis" version is an addition to the normal PORTA range used for machining aluminium, steel and graphite components.
